Long-standing untreated hypertension most commonly produces which EKG-related change?

a.Left ventricular hypertrophy with increased QRS voltage in the left-sided leads
b.Absent P waves in every lead
c.A shortened QT interval below 0.20 second
d.Pacemaker spikes before each QRS

解析

Chronic high blood pressure forces the left ventricle to work against increased resistance, so the muscle thickens and generates larger voltage, appearing as tall R waves in the left-sided leads and deep S waves in V1 and V2. Absent P waves indicate atrial fibrillation or a junctional rhythm. A QT under 0.20 second is not a hypertension finding, and pacemaker spikes come from an implanted device.
